登革1型病毒的单克隆抗体

摘    要:我们用SP2/0-Ag14小鼠骨髓瘤细胞与用登革1型病毒免疫的BALB/C小鼠脾细胞在融合剂PEG-1000的诱导下进行融合,获得了15株产生抗登革1型病毒单克隆抗体的杂交瘤细胞系。其中14株属登革病毒型特异,1株属登革病毒亚群特异,它们的荧光效价均在10,240以上。15株杂交瘤均无血凝活性,3株有补体结合活性。1D_4,1B_9的IgG亚类为IgG_1,1F_(11)为IgG_2a,轻链均为K型。1株杂交瘤(1D_4)的染色体数为87~115。用SDS-PAGE测定1D_4分子量,重链为54,000,轻链为24,000。15株杂交瘤连续传代3~6个月,冻存复苏后抗体水平未见下降。

MONOCLONAL ANTIBODIES SPECIFIC FOR DENGUE VIRUS TYPE 1

Abstract:Fifteen hybridoma cell lines were obtained by fusion of mouse myeloma cells andsplenocytes from mouse immunized with dengue-1 virus.14 hybridoma-produced antibo-dies were type-specific for dengue-1 by indirect immunofluorescence assay,the other 1hybridoma antibody cross-eacted with dengue-3 virus.Serological characters of 15 hybri-doma-produced antibodies were elucidated by complement fixation and hemagglutinationinhibition tests,three monoclonal antibodies were CF positive,and all 15 monoclonalantibodies were negative in HAI test.Karyotype analysis of hybridoma 1D_4 showed thatits chromosome number ranged from 87 to 115,and the immunoglobulin subclass wasIgG_1 K chain.
